efs155: Totally recommend. This will be my go to scanner if I need more.
Needed it to help manage part inventory. Works great and scans fast. Really is plug and play. Comes with booklet for extra barcode formats and settings. It can read our smallest barcode of 5mm x 20mm. Sometimes it scans the small barcode fast, other times it takes a few tries. So, that might be the lower limit of the scanner. Would be great if barcode formatting booklet was in pdf file so that multiple copies could be made. Will try to scan booklet so we will have a backup copy.
Glad it has the stand. Convenient add-in.

Gregory L. Meece: Although it is lightweight, it feels solid in your hand. So far, I've not had any trouble scanning anything with a regular barcode (note that it does not work with things like QR codes). Like most units in this category, it converts various types of barcodes into a string, followed by a newline so that it emulates a user typing followed by hitting the 'enter' key.

A nice feature it has it the ability to "store up" a bunch of scans so that you can use it out of range of either the Bluetooth or RF connections (per their specs - up to 30,000). This would be handy if you had to do inventory in a warehouse and couldn't be closely tethered to a computer while you were scanning.

I've only used it with my Mac and Android (using the 'Pie' version - but I had to restart my phone to complete pairing), but I will be testing it against my wife's Windows laptop as well as an iOS device - both of which should be compatible. You can recharge it via the included USB-A to USB-B cable. Additionally, to save batteries, you can literally scan a "power off" barcode (supplied). IMO, I would have like to have seen just a manual switch for that, but it does...

JJ: Trying this cheaper entry level scanner at a business with some initial usage on PC and iOS devices.

The set-up is especially easy to connect via Bluetooth to an iPad or iPhone. When you first power on the device after the recommended initial charge it goes directly to pairing mode and connects easily. I've had some Summer help using the barcode scanner to an iPad to start our initial barcoding of our inventory and he has had very few issues. It reads codes well. It will occasionally have issues with lightly printed codes, but performs well for the most part. If you have experience with other barcode scanners this will perform similarly.

The only real issue I've had is while I ordered 4 units I had one scanner that came in that caused my PC to crash when I plugged it in to charge. After I reset the barcode scanner to factory settings it did fine, but that bit of weirdness made me not able to give 5 stars. With that issue I actually emailed support before I did the factory reset and have still never had a reply. Tech support may have dropped the ball just on that one email, but their tracked record is 0 for 1 with me.

Me: We use this scanner daily and use it via Bluetooth. It works well and allows us to scan something via our iPads and with a quick three presses of the scanner button can easily change between the scanner as an input mechanism and the on screen iPad keyboard. The only downside would be we gently dropped one once and it was broken so we had to buy another one. So there is limited ruggedness to this item so obviously not good for jobs out in the field. Besides that my only other issue is that it sleeps very quickly and takes a couple button presses to get it going again.
